mobile menu mmatown logo search
name

Fight Academy

location Canyon Country, California
Fighters

Frequently Asked Questions About Fight Academy

  • In which country is Fight Academy located?

    Fight Academy is located in USA

  • Where is Fight Academy situated within USA?

    Fight Academy is located in Canyon Country, California

Upcoming
View all
Go Top